Exploring Responsive Design Strategies in the Era of Real-Time Data


In a world where information flows seamlessly from one device to another, the need for websites and applications to adapt dynamically to varying screen sizes and user interactions has never been more critical. Responsive design once referred simply to the ability of a website to adjust to different screen sizes. However, as real-time data becomes more prevalent, responsive design must also incorporate strategies for integrating and displaying data that updates in real time. This evolution not only enhances user experience but also optimizes the functionality and accessibility of online platforms.
Why Responsive Design and Real-Time Data Matter
Responsive design is essential because users access content on a multitude of devices, each with its own screen size and capabilities. Whether it's a smartphone, tablet, or desktop, the expectation is a seamless, intuitive experience. With real-time data, the stakes are even higher. Users now demand information that is not only accessible but also current and dynamically updated.
Benefits include:
- Enhanced User Experience: A responsive design that incorporates real-time data ensures a fluid user experience, keeping audiences engaged and informed.
- Increased Engagement: As users receive up-to-the-minute information, their likelihood to interact and engage with content increases.
- Improved Accessibility: Ensures content is accessible to a broader audience, regardless of their device or location, and adapts to their context in real-time.
Strategies for Implementing Responsive Design with Real-Time Data
-
Prioritize Mobile-First Design
- Begin your design process with mobile devices in mind. With the majority of users accessing content via mobile, starting here ensures your design is both responsive and data-efficient.
- Utilize tools like Google's Mobile-Friendly Test to analyze and optimize your site's performance on mobile devices.
-
Utilize Flexible Grid Layouts
- Implement CSS Grid and Flexbox to create layouts that adjust fluidly to different screen sizes.
- Ensure that elements can resize and reposition themselves dynamically as new data is introduced.
-
Leverage Media Queries for Adaptability
- Use media queries to define breakpoints for different device sizes, ensuring that content is displayed optimally.
- Include conditions for high-resolution screens, ensuring your content looks crisp and clear on all devices.
-
Implement Real-Time Data Syncing
- Use APIs to fetch and display real-time data. Ensure that data syncing is seamless and doesn't disrupt the user experience.
- Consider tools like Firebase for real-time database syncing and push notifications.
-
Optimize Performance with Lazy Loading
- Implement lazy loading to improve page load times by only loading content when it becomes visible.
- This is particularly useful for data-heavy applications where loading everything at once can be overwhelming and slow.
-
Focus on Accessibility and Usability
- Ensure your design is accessible to users with disabilities by following guidelines from the Web Content Accessibility Guidelines (WCAG).
- Test your designs with screen readers and other assistive technologies to ensure compatibility.
-
Incorporate User Feedback Loops
- Use real-time analytics to understand how users interact with your site and adapt your design accordingly.
- Tools like Google Analytics provide insights into user behavior, helping you make informed design decisions.
Real-World Applications
Case Study: Ezpa.ge's Form Builder Ezpa.ge is a prime example of how responsive design and real-time data can create a seamless user experience. By utilizing drag-and-drop editing, mobile optimization, and real-time Google Sheets syncing, Ezpa.ge allows users to create intuitive and responsive forms that adapt to their needs. This ensures that forms are not only aesthetically pleasing but also functionally robust across all devices.
Wrapping It Up
The integration of responsive design and real-time data is not just a trend but a necessity for modern web development. By focusing on mobile-first design, utilizing flexible grids, leveraging media queries, and optimizing for real-time data, developers can create platforms that are both dynamic and user-centric.
Key Takeaways:
- Start with mobile-first design to ensure broad accessibility.
- Use flexible grid layouts and media queries for optimal adaptability.
- Implement real-time data syncing for up-to-date user interactions.
- Prioritize performance and accessibility for an inclusive experience.
Take the First Step
Ready to enhance your website's responsiveness and data integration? Begin by evaluating your current design's performance on mobile devices and explore tools like Firebase or Google Analytics to start integrating real-time data. As you refine your design strategies, remember that the goal is to create an experience that is both engaging and effortlessly accessible to all users.
At Ezpa.ge, we’re committed to helping you build better forms with ease. Explore our platform today and discover how responsive design with real-time data can transform your user interactions. Get started with Ezpa.ge and witness the future of form creation.
By embracing these strategies, you're not just keeping up with the trends—you're setting a new standard for user experience in the digital realm.